The following … WebThe chinook salmon life history includes two largely discrete behavioural forms: “stream-type” and “ocean-type”. The stream-type form is typical of Asian populations and of northern and headwater populations in North America (Healey, 1991). WebChinook live from 3 to 6 years. Their life histories vary greatly both within river basins and across the range of the species.
